It is rated EPC C and Council Tax Band C. Situated close to the A1 on the northern edge of the popular town of Tranent in East Lothian. The town has a well-established High Street that provides a wide selection of shops and amenities for everyday needs. A selection of superstores including many well-known High Street stores are located at the Fort Retail Park, which can be easily reached by car. Sporting and recreational facilities in the area include a wide choice of golf courses, a swimming pool and leisure centre. The property is ideal for those wishing to combine the advantages of living in a country town while still being convenient for commuting to Edinburgh. The City Bypass is easily accessed, with a frequent public transport system operating regular bus services to Edinburgh City Centre and surrounding towns. Rail travel to Edinburgh is also an easy option with local train stations at Newcraighall and Wallyford.
